Sophie Woods Smash Records on Alpine Ultra

Runner Sophie Woods became the fastest person to finish a 2,000‑kilometre ultramarathon across the Alps.

She tackled the Via Alpina trail, battling storms, heat up to 37 ºC, floods and wildfires in eight countries.

She shared that she kept concentrating on the fragment of time she was in, focusing on the minute she was running, ignoring the long journey.

The previous record stood at 35 days; Woods completed it in 29 days, thanks to ice‑cream slushies that kept her powered up.
